// adds a range to a particular day in sorted order, concatenating with currently // existing ranges if necessary public void addRange(int calendarDay, Range newRange) { ArrayList<Range> ranges = getRangesToModify(calendarDay); for (int i = ranges.size(); i > 0; i--) { if (newRange.after(ranges.get(i - 1))) { ranges.add(i, newRange); return; } if (ranges.get(i - 1).overlap(newRange)) { ranges.get(i - 1).concat(newRange); mergeAll(ranges); return; } } ranges.add(0, newRange); }
